Police Warn Of Would-Be Kidnapper In Alhambra

A girl told police a man tried to lure her into his car with offers of candy and a puppy a she was walking home from school in Alhambra.

ALHAMBRA, CA — Authorities Friday were seeking a man who allegedly tried to lure a girl into his car in Alhambra.

The girl was walking home from Northrup School near Atlantic Boulevard and Mission Road about 1 p.m. Thursday when the man pulled up next to her in a car and asked her to get in, the Alhambra Police Department reported. The girl's age was not disclosed.

According to police, the man said, "Hey little girl ... I have a little white puppy and some Jolly Ranchers. Get in the car and I will give it to you."

The girl ran away and told her mother, who called police.

The man was described as Asian, in his 30s, with short black hair and dark eyes. He was driving a red, four-door Toyota, possibly a Corolla.

Anyone with information on the case was urged to call police at (626) 570-5159.
